MIDDLESBORO — Marvin Adam Brooks, 73, of Middlesboro, passed away Thursday, December 5, at the University of Kentucky Markey Cancer Center.
He was born March 6, 1940 in Middlesboro, KY, the son of the late Alonzo and Maggie Kennedy Brooks. In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by a son: Aaron Brooks, grandson: Dillon Wren, great-grandson: Damien Wren, brother: Glen Brooks, sisters: Rachel Simpson and Clara Melton. He is survived by the following members of his family:
5 Children: Cathy (Sam) Mclean, Elvis Brooks, Jennifer (Jesse) Gibson, Melody (Nick) Brown and Chris Brooks.
Grandchildren: Junior Wren, Tyler Robinson, Nicholas Robinson, Angel Brooks, Ezekiel Stanley and Stephen Stanley.
6 Great grandchildren
2 Sisters: Irene Barnett and Peggy Branstutter
Special Friends: Lewis Sizemore, Mike Sizemore and Marvin Mink
And a host of nieces, nephews, other relatives and friends.
Funeral services will be held at 11:00 a.m. Wednesday, December 11, at the Creech Funeral Home Chapel.
Interment will follow in the Rains Cemetery.
The family will receive friends from 6:00 to 8:00 p.m. Tuesday, December 10, at the Creech Funeral Home. Online condolences and guestbook are available at www.creechfh.com
Creech Funeral Home, Middlesboro, is in charge of all arrangements.
